Skip to content

Conversation

@mhashizume
Copy link
Contributor

This PR cleans up some cruft from .sync.yml and updates the zfs_core dependency to allow version < 3, as version 2 was released last month.

Upstream PDK template removed the following config files:

- Appveyor in puppetlabs/pdk-templates@a776159
- GitLab in puppetlabs/pdk-templates@89b3a9a
- Travis in puppetlabs/pdk-templates@36d9589

This commit removes configuration for those provides from .sync.yml.
Previously, the async gem needed to be pinned to 1.30 because of the
version of Ruby that internal Jenkins runners were using. We are now
using more modern Rubies, so we do not need to pin the gem any longer.
Previously, beaker-puppet was unable to be installed with newer versions
of Ruby. This was resolved in PA-6136, so we no longer need a
conditional in .sync.yml for beaker-puppet.
@mhashizume mhashizume requested a review from a team as a code owner December 23, 2025 17:27
@mhashizume mhashizume added the bug Something isn't working label Dec 23, 2025
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

bug Something isn't working

Projects

None yet

Development

Successfully merging this pull request may close these issues.

3 participants